> If the proper version of PulseAudio libraries are found on your 
> system, Myth is compiled with support for disabling PulseAudio.  If 
> the libraries aren't found, it's not.
On Fedora 11, you have to install the pulseaudio-libs-devel before the 
the configure script with auto enable it. The configure script is 
confusing however, because the help shows --enable-alsa, jack, oss, etc. 
So you would think the help would mention pulse.
